Definition of mummify
English to English verb - preserve while making lifeless
Mummified ideas and institutions should be gotten rid of.
source: WordNet 3.0 - remove the organs and dry out (a dead body) in order to preserve it
Th Egyptians mummified their pharaohs.
source: WordNet 3.0 - dry up and shrivel due to complete loss of moisture
A mummified body was found.
source: WordNet 3.0 - To embalm and dry as a mummy; to make into, or like, a mummy.
source: Webster 1913
